Table of Contents:
- Disc 1. As long as I live (Ernestine Anderson) (4:36)
- I gotta right to sing the blues (Sarah Vaughan and the Count Basie Orchestra (5:00)
- That old black magic (Carol Sloane) (4:52)
- Any place I hang my hat is home (Rosemary Clooney) (5:20)
- Down with love (Curtis Stigers) (3:26)
- My shining hour (Nnenna Freelon) (4:34)
- Blues in the night (Jimmy Witherspoon) (4:01)
- Ac-cent-tchu-ate the positive (Monica Mancini) (3:35)
- Happiness is a thing called Joe (Abbey Lincoln) (5:53)
- Let's fall in love (Diane Schuur & Maynard Ferguson) (3:44)
- Last night, when we were young (Mel Tormé & George Shearing) (5:12)
- Hit the road to dreamland (Susannah McCorkle) (5:15)
- Over the rainbow (Jack Sheldon with Ross Tompkins) 5:46)
- Disc 2. Out of this world (Kenny Burrell) (4:53)
- Ill wind (you're blowin' me no good) (Scott Hamilton) (4:02)
- Come rain or come shine (Bill Evans Trio) (3:19)
- It's only a paper moon (Miles Davis featuring Sonny Rollins) (5:23)
- Stormy weather (Curtis Fuller with Red Garland) (7:19)
- I've got the world on a string (Art Tatum) (3:53)
- When the sun comes out (Art Pepper) (5:46)
- A sleepin' bee (Ray Brown & Jimmy Rowles) (5:00)
- One for my baby (and one more for the road) (Wes Montgomery) (7:41)
- Between the devil and the deep blue sea (Oscar Peterson & Roy Eldridge) (5:17)
- For every man there's a woman (George Shearing) (3:41)
- Get happy (Dizzy Gillespie Jam) (7:52).
